WebA forklift’s load capacity is defined as a specific weight at a specific load center. While your forklift may be rated to lift 6,000 pounds, that maximum capacity can be reduced based on the shape of the load you are moving.

WebMay 22, 2013 · Along with the forklift’s model and serial number information you will find: LIFTING HEIGHT (column A) The maximum lift height based on the rated load centers. This is a measurement from the floor to the top of the forks when the mast is fully extended. WebKnow the maximum load the forklift can lift at a 600 mm load centre when the mast is vertical and tilted forward. Use load capacity plates that detail the load each forklift can safely lift. Use marked weight, a weight gauge or a scale to weigh loads and to ensure they do not exceed the forklift’s load capacity at a given load centre. Train ... WebFeb 1, 2024 · Maximum Capacity changes based on many factors. A forklift can lift much more while lowered than it can when the mast is extended. The load center is another important variable. Larger loads have a load center further away from the truck, so it decreases the amount of weight the forklift can lift.
